Ginger Noodles
(Serves 6 to 8)
These exotic-tasting noodles are surprisingly
easy to prepare. Soba noodles are made from buckwheat flour and are sold in
natural food stores and Asian markets.
Ingredients
- 1 package soba noodles (approximately 8 ounces)
- 3 tablespoons seasoned rice vinegar
- 3 tablespoons reduced-sodium soy sauce
- 2 teaspoons finely chopped fresh ginger
- 2 garlic cloves, minced
- 1/2 to 1 jalapeno pepper, finely chopped
- 2 green onions, finely chopped, including tops
- 1/4 cup fresh cilantro (optional)
Directions
Cook the noodles in boiling water according to the package
directions. When tender, drain, and rinse. Mix all the remaining
ingredients, then pour over the noodles and toss to mix.
